The periorbital area is the most anatomically complex and highest-risk zone for injectable procedures. Thin skin, minimal subcutaneous tissue, dense vasculature, and proximity to the globe create unique challenges that require specialized knowledge beyond standard injectable training. Complications in this area — particularly vascular occlusion — can have devastating consequences including vision loss.
The course covers tear trough correction, under-eye hollowing, crow's feet, brow lifting, upper eyelid volume restoration, lid-cheek junction treatment, and comprehensive periorbital rejuvenation strategies. You learn both filler and neurotoxin techniques specific to each zone around the eye.
The course covers low G-prime hyaluronic acid fillers specifically designed for the delicate periorbital area, including Restylane Eyelight and similar products. You learn product selection based on viscosity, hydrophilic properties, and Tyndall effect risk, as well as how to choose between needle and cannula technique for each patient.
The periorbital region requires advanced anatomical knowledge and refined technique due to its thin skin, dense vascular network, and proximity to the orbital contents. With proper training, the procedures covered in this course can be performed safely and effectively. The course provides thorough vascular anatomy instruction and emergency protocols specific to periorbital complications.

The periorbital region contains thin skin, minimal subcutaneous tissue, and a complex vascular network including branches of the ophthalmic artery. Precise depth, product selection, and injection technique are critical for safe, natural-looking results. Empire's training provides the advanced skill development this zone requires.
Periorbital treatment uses specific low-G-prime hyaluronic acid fillers for tear troughs, neurotoxins for brow and crow's feet, and potentially biostimulators for temple volume. Product selection is critical in this zone and covered extensively in the course.
